Mission 12 - Hunter and Hunted
|
|
Run down the path and get onto the moving platform, here you'll have to fend
off a huge number of enemies but fortunately each one of them drops a small
Green Orb. There's an incredibly cheap way to do this however, if you learned
Air Raid simply equip the Nevan and jump into the air, pressing X and R1 to
fly. Now hold R1 and simply pound the square button to fire lightning blasts
down upon your opponents from a height making you literally invincible. Or
you can do it the old fashioned way of course. After the trip you can knock
the statue out of the way and get the large Green Orb if you need it, then go
into the next room and fight past the enemies again. It's just a matter of
retracing your steps back. At one point you'll have to fight one of those
large grim reaper enemies but fortunately you get a large Green Orb in return
once it is defeated. Leave that room and cross the bridge for a scene.
Open the door at the other end and grab the Vital Star L from the ground. Use
the statue to upgrade whatever you need and then descend the stairs down.
At the beginning of this battle it's just a constant battle of the boss
running at you, and you jumping easily out of the way and attacking with
some kind of firearm. In fact this is all you need to do until you've
taken a moderate fraction out of the boss' life. At that point the bridge
collapses and the battle continues down below. This is going to be the
most hectic and random battle so far. The boss runs around the edge
firing missles at you from its cart, just dodge these easily with a normal
jump out of the way. Eventually it will run to the middle of the arena,
this is your cue to Devil Trigger and start striking. You can jump and
dodge the attack where it brings its feet down hard but the key is to hit
it enough so that it falls down and you can really dish out the damage.
This continues for awhile but eventually the boss gets a new attack where
orbs surround the field and put you into a sort of slow-time zone, and
while this isn't really a disadvantage for you at first, it can often
leave you with little time to avoid a charge or right in the middle of
some magic flying spears, so avoid the orbs if you can. Continue your
aggressive tactic of melee attacks at the centre for the entire battle.
After the fight you learn a new fighting style, the Quicksilver which allows
you to control time freely in battle. Try it out if you like.
